Stayed at this campground July 10+11. The campground is a bit tight, and we had a large audience for our "squeeze in". That said, all hookups worked great, we fit in the backed in space and had a nice shade tree over our RV. Bathrooms were clean for a beach site (lots of sand, to be expected though). The key to this campground is location. If the sites were a bit deeper, it would be a 10 rating. Wow, still, even being 4 rows off the beach it was great. Best time of the day is 6 - 8P when the sun is heading down and lots of people enjoying the cooler temps and sunset. If you are interested in the beach, stay on the beach side vs. park side. And, if you can plan in advance, get the spots on the beach. Priceless! Bring all your beach toys, outdoor living rooms, etc no matter your spot. You won't regret it. Oh, btw, our price was high because we had 9 on our site.

We have stayed in two ocean front campsites on this trip. This one and Red Coconut in Fort Myers Beach. Both offered different things, but were great. This campground offers good size sites, covered wooden porches/cabanas with each site. A nice touch. The pool is large and clean. CG needs a campground store, but there is a gas station up the street. Bathrooms were relatively clean, however, could use a bit of freshening up. Not sure beach front sites are all that important as the dunes are in the way. We would definitely stay here again. Highly recommended.

Great CG. Nice large spaces. They charged us for 2 sites since we had 9 people. Don't know why they couldn't just have a per person surcharge. Anyway, nice site, plenty of shade. Close to the Pigeon Forge/Gatlinburg action. We avoided commercial stuff and took a tour of the smokies, went to the Forbidden Caverns (fun) and just hung out. Had a problem with the valve on our black tank and Ricky's RV Repair was there within two hours and fixed it right up. Highly recommended. Nice guy too. Don't know why people complain about pulling out of this campground. I never had a problem with our 40' diesel rig.
